What Is Obesity?

First and foremost, let's define obesity. Obesity is defined as an excess accumulation of body fat. It is usually measured using the body mass index (BMI), with a BMI of 30 or higher indicating obesity. Obesity can result from a combination of genetic, environmental, behavioral, and psychological factors. Excess weight is a complex condition that can lead to many health problems.

Why Is Obesity Treatment Necessary?

Obesity is a condition that can lead to a range of serious health problems. These health issues can include:

  • Diabetes: Obesity increases the risk of type 2 diabetes. Insulin resistance can develop due to excessive body fat.
  • Heart Diseases: Obesity increases the risk of conditions such as hypertension (high blood pressure), coronary artery disease, and stroke.
  • Respiratory Problems: Severe obesity can lead to respiratory problems such as sleep apnea.
  • Joint Problems: Obesity can increase the risk of joint pain and osteoarthritis.
  • Psychological Issues: Obesity can be associated with depression, anxiety, and low self-esteem.
  • Cancer: Obesity can increase the risk of certain types of cancer, such as breast, colon, and uterine cancer.

Obesity Treatment

If we list the options for obesity treatment:

  • Diet and Exercise: A healthy diet and regular exercise play a fundamental role in managing obesity.
  • Medication: In some cases, we healthcare professionals may recommend certain medications to support weight loss. It is important to note that the use of medications not recommended by a healthcare provider can lead to serious health problems.
  • Surgical Treatment: In cases of severe obesity, surgical procedures such as bariatric surgery may be considered.
  • Intragastric Procedures: Procedures like the Gastric Balloon and Gastric Botox, which reduce the volume of the stomach and create a longer-lasting feeling of fullness.

What Is a Gastric Balloon?

A gastric balloon (gastric balloon) is a non-surgical method used in the treatment of obesity. In this method, a balloon is endoscopically inserted into the patient's stomach and then inflated. It occupies approximately one-third of the stomach's volume, which is about 850ml, reducing the amount of food intake. Sedation or light anesthesia is usually applied during the balloon placement procedure. As a result, the patient starts to eat less and loses weight.

Effects of Gastric Balloon

The gastric balloon provides several positive effects in the treatment of obesity. Here are some important outcomes:

  • Weight Loss: The gastric balloon can help patients achieve rapid and significant weight loss, which contributes to alleviating health problems associated with obesity.
  • Appetite Control: The gastric balloon helps control appetite by reducing the volume of the stomach, making appetite control easier.
  • Improvement in Diabetes: It may contribute to the improvement of metabolic diseases such as type 2 diabetes associated with obesity.
  • Reducing the Need for Surgery: The gastric balloon may reduce the need for obesity surgery and offer an alternative option for some patients.

Who Is Suitable for Gastric Balloon?

The gastric balloon procedure is a suitable option for patients who need to lose weight but do not consider surgery or have surgical risks. However, it may not be suitable for every patient. Before the procedure, the recommendation and evaluation of a gastroenterology specialist are necessary.
